Output 3711cdbf443bd655aeb3ceabc034704a968aee3a8aee61eba92e083946d1eb60:1

value
26277696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ae803a391573f042ad96a34cb4a01e7215a1ac2d OP_EQUAL
address
3Hbh7KYV6SRoPVntgZiw2eUM28Khh4Q2kP
transaction
3711cdbf443bd655aeb3ceabc034704a968aee3a8aee61eba92e083946d1eb60
confirmations
265097
spent
true